Hello Nicolas, Thanks you so much for trying to reproduce my observation. I see the discrepancy that you have uncovered... It seems that to reproduce the problem, the drawer must be inside the body of a headlined section. So, simply adding a headline above the drawer should allow you to reproduce the problem. For example: * Testing drawer that closes unexpectedly :mydrawer: - Plain list item with children + some notes here + and here + some more here :end: Looking forward to hearing again from you.
